52. REMOVE INSTRUMENT PANEL REINFORCEMENT ASSEMBLY WITH AIR CONDITIONING UNIT ASSEMBLY

NOTICE:

  • Be sure to support the air conditioning unit assembly when removing it because failure to do so may cause the bracket of the air conditioning unit assembly to break.
  • When disassembling the air conditioning unit assembly, eliminate static electricity by touching the vehicle body to prevent the components from being damaged.
  • Be careful not to damage the internal components of the instrument panel reinforcement assembly with air conditioning unit assembly on the glass etc. Only perform removal after first taking the appropriate actions.
  • Do not allow the instrument panel reinforcement assembly with air conditioning unit assembly to strike the airbag sensor assembly. Doing so may damage the heater case, causing water leaks.

(a) Remove the 3 bolts (A).

Bolt (A)

(b) Remove the bolt (B).

Bolt (B)

Bolt (C)

Nut

-

-

(c) Remove the nut.

(d) Remove the 4 bolts (C).

(e) Remove the instrument panel reinforcement assembly with air conditioning unit assembly from the guide as shown in the illustration.

When carrying the instrument panel reinforcement assembly with air conditioning unit assembly, hold the bottom of the assembly. Do not hold the following parts.

  • Do not hold the air conditioning harness assembly. Otherwise, static electricity from the technician may damage the air conditioning harness assembly.
  • Do not hold the heater core or pipe of the heater radiator unit sub-assembly. Otherwise, the pipe may detach, the clamp may be damaged, or the crimped areas of the heater core and pipe of the heater radiator unit sub-assembly may be damaged, causing coolant to leak.
  • Do not hold the air conditioning radiator damper servo sub-assembly, blower damper servo sub-assembly or link. Otherwise, the servo motor may become misaligned, causing abnormal operation noise, temperature control defects, or air leaks due to sealing defects in the doors.
  • Do not hold the door. Doing so may cause air leaks due to closing defects resulting from excessive opening/closing. Also, keep the door free from oil and grease.

57. REMOVE AIR CONDITIONING UNIT ASSEMBLY

NOTICE:

  • Be sure to support the air conditioning unit assembly when removing it because failure to do so may cause the bracket of the air conditioning unit assembly to break.
  • When disassembling the air conditioning unit assembly, eliminate static electricity by touching the vehicle body to prevent the components from being damaged.
  • Be careful not to damage the internal components of the instrument panel reinforcement assembly and air conditioning unit assembly on the glass etc. Only perform removal after first taking the appropriate actions.
  • Store the air conditioning unit assembly in a location free from sand and other foreign matter.

(a) Remove the 3 bolts and air conditioning unit assembly from the instrument panel reinforcement assembly.

When carrying the air conditioning unit assembly, hold the bottom of the assembly. Do not hold the following parts.

  • Do not hold the air conditioning harness assembly. Otherwise, static electricity from the technician may damage the air conditioning harness assembly.
  • Do not hold the heater core or pipe of the heater radiator unit sub-assembly. Otherwise, the pipe may detach, the clamp may be damaged, or the crimped areas of the heater core and pipe of the heater radiator unit sub-assembly may be damaged, causing coolant to leak.
  • Do not hold the air conditioning radiator damper servo sub-assembly, blower damper servo sub-assembly or link. Otherwise, the servo motor may become misaligned, causing abnormal operation noise, temperature control defects, or air leaks due to sealing defects in the doors.
  • Do not hold the door. Doing so may cause air leaks due to closing defects resulting from excessive opening/closing. Also, keep the door free from oil and grease.
